Picsolve enjoys record US growth

News
Picsolve_IAE18-Image

Picsolve, a leading digital content capture partner for visitor destinations, now has more than double the number of US locations using its technology than a year ago.

Since the acquisition of Freeze Frame in September, the number of North American sites with a Picsolve system has grown by over 100 per cent. The company’s US client base includes a wide range of theme parks, casinos, museums, observatories, zoos and other attractions. Among them are the 360 Chicago Observation Deck, National Geographic Encounter: Ocean Odyssey in New York’s Times Square and Caesars Entertainment.

New partnerships with Merlin and San Diego Zoo

A recent partnership with the San Diego Zoo and Safari Park will see Picsolve’s new Super Selfie content capture, green screen technology and roaming photography go into use at two of the most recognised family destinations in the US.

Super Selfie creates unique and shareable social content that will capture visitors’ zoo experiences. The innovative technology takes a stunning backdrop of any destination and combines it with a selfie of the visitors to create a short video with an amazing zoom-out effect.

In New Jersey, Picsolve has also been chosen as the sole content capture partner for three new Merlin attractions at the American Dream Meadowlands mall. These are Legoland Discovery Center, Sea Life Aquarium and Peppa Pig World of Play. The 3 million square feet American Dream complex is being developed by Triple Five and will open in 2019.

Further expanding its long-standing partnership with Merlin Entertainments, Picsolve will also be providing content capture technology at the newly opened Legoland Discovery Center Columbus, Ohio. Here its green screen technology, roaming photography, and automated and set content capture is being implemented as an add-on to the visitor experience.

“Since the acquisition of Freeze Frame, we’ve succeeded in our mission to achieve substantial growth in the US,” says Picsolve CEO, David Hockley. “The team’s hard work in building trusted partnerships with world-class visitor destinations is unrivalled. As we continue to expand globally and invest in the development of new technology, I anticipate many more partners.”
